Host Mari Fong interviews Fred Armisen (Trenchmouth, SNL, Portlandia, Bandleader/Drummer for Late Night with Seth Meyers, Big Mouth) and Johan Svanberg (Record Union, "The 73 Percent Report") interviews, Part 2. First COVID-19 episode and how the coronavirus has changed our lives, caused anxiety and uncertainty, and SOLUTIONS ON HOW TO BATTLE ONGOING STRESS. Focusing on your indoor space, taking a break from coronavirus news, treating others with kindness and PROTECTING YOURSELF and your loved ones. Fred Armisen talks about the DIFFICULTIES OF BEING A DRUMMER, touring with Trenchmouth and drumming for the Blue Man Group, playing bass guitar, Smashing Pumpkins, Dinosaur Jr, and Sebadoh. Fred’s thoughts on acceptance, TAKING LEFT TURNS IN LIFE, Maya Rudolph and LEAVING SATURDAY NIGHT LIVE, starting Portlandia with Carrie Brownstein of Sleater-Kinney. JOHAN SVANBERG, PRESIDENT OF RECORD UNION talks about his THE 73 PERCENT REPORT ON MUSICIANS AND MENTAL HEALTH and his new mental health initiative, THE WELLNESS STARTER PACK to improve the lives of all musicians around the world at thewellnessstarterpack.com.
